单击此处编辑母版标题样式单击此处编辑母版文本样式第二级第三级第四级第五级??北京北大方正电子有限面向对象需求分析实例用例分析方法及需求描述介绍张云贵2009.10.31内容提要用例分析技术概述业务用例建模业务用例描述系统用例建模系统用例描述功能需求描述方法讨论一用例分析技术概述面向过程分析 vs 面向对象分析SA:顺藤摸瓜得到全貌结构化分解为子系统和各级功能重点流程例如:数据流程图需求规格
对象(Object) OMT方法 分析模型是通过对接口对象实体对象和控制对象的分析和描述而建立的模型接口对象实体对象和控制对象可以完成用例视图所要求的全部功能 OOSE方法的最大的贡献就是引入了用例的概念根据描述识别潜在的对象如表7-1 银行系统的需求描述: ①一个银行可以有多个帐号 ②一个银行可以有多个客户 ③一个客户可以持有多个帐号
在一个公共习题库的支持下负责各科习题的教师:可用系统编写习题及答案并存入习题库从习题库中选择一组习题去组成作业并在要求时间公布习题答案从习题库中选择一组习题组成考试题公布可以批改学生的作业学生答题后收卷阅卷评分.筛选对象原则:舍弃与功能无关的事物对系统有关的事物中筛选是否对系统提供有用的信息是否向系统提供某些服务.如:一本书是图书馆管理系统的类 但不能是书店管理系统的类班对象类的属性和方法属性
单击此处编辑母版标题样式单击此处编辑母版文本样式第二级第三级第四级第五级第5 章 面向对象的需求分析 本章学习内容:1.?理解面向对象方法的基本概念2.了解面向对象方法的特点与优点3.初步掌握面向对象分析的各种模型及视图4.掌握面向对象需求分析的过程与步骤第5 章面向对象的需求分析 5.1面向对象方法学概述 5.1.1 面向对象技术的由来1986年Booch提出的面向对象分析与设计方法论(OOAO
单击此处编辑母版标题样式单击此处编辑母版文本样式第二级单击此处编辑母版标题样式单击此处编辑母版文本样式第二级第六章 面向对象的需求分析 面向对象的需求分析方法的核心是利用面向对象的概念和方法为软件需求建造模型它包含面向对象风格的图形语言机制以及用于指导需求分析的面向对象方法学面向对象的思想最初起源于1960年代中期的仿真程序设计语言Simula671980年代初出现的Smalltalk语言及其程
第六章 面向对象的需求分析4142023大型客机 (4)聚集 现实世界普遍存在部分—整体关系 例如飞机可由发动机机身机械控制系统电子控制系统等构成 部分—整体关系在OO方法学中表示为类之间的聚集关系在聚集关系下部分类的对象是整体类对象的一个组成部分 10课表维护个人课程规划和选课学生花名册查询教务管理人员使用课表维护用例设置或修改课程属性(
Coad和Yourdon给出了一个定义:面向对象=对象类继承通信如果一个软件系统是使用这样 4 个概念设计和实现的则我们认为这个软件系统是面向对象的一个面向对象的程序的每一成份应是对象计算是通过新的对象的建立和对象之间的通信来执行的属性消息(Message)看书实验上课运动属性使用继承设计一个新类可以视为描述一个新的对象集它是既存类所描述对象集的子集合这个新的子集合可以认为是既存类的一个特殊化Qu
教 案课程名称 《软件工程》N0. 15 教师 朱敏班 级计算机本031 计算机本032 计算机054 授课形式讲课授课日期 2006年11月10日 第 10 周授课时数2章节名称面向对象的需求分析方法教学目的掌握面向对象的基本概念了解主要的面向对象方法掌握面向对象分析过程教学重点面向对象的基本概念面向对象分析过程教学难点面向对象分析过程增删改内容无教学手段与资源案例演示复习与导入新课:??需
面向对象设计(OOD)思想( HYPERLINK :dev.21txdotnetcsharp t _blank C)任务:设计媒体播放器软件如何设计:一传统过程化设计思想假定该媒体播放器目前只支持音频文件 HYPERLINK :.21txmp3 t _blank MP3和wav按照结构化设计思想设计出来的播放器的代码如下: public cl
三 外部接口需求 1 用户界面 2 硬件接口 3 软件接口 4 通信接口四 系统特性 1 说明和优先级 2 激励响应序列 3 功能需求
违法有害信息,请在下方选择原因提交举报